Decadent Creamy Steak Pasta

Decadent Creamy Steak Pasta for a Cozy Dinner Night

This Decadent Creamy Steak Pasta checks all boxes for comfort food, making an impressive weeknight dinner.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 30 minutes
Total Time 45 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Dinner
Cuisine: Italian
Calories: 620

Ingredients
  

For the Pasta
  • 8 ounces short pasta (penne or fusilli)
For the Sauce
  • 12 ounces steak (strip, sirloin, ribeye) juicy and rich; leftover steak works perfectly
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il essential for searing
  • 2 tablespoons butter enhances the creaminess of the sauce
  • 3 cloves garlic minced
  • 1 cup heavy cream heart of the sauce; can substitute with milk
  • 1 cup Parmesan cheese freshly grated
  • 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
  • 1/2 teaspoon red pepper flakes optional for spice
  • 1 cup beef broth can substitute with chicken broth

Equipment

  • skillet
  • Pot

Method
 

Steps to Make the Dish
  1. Cook the Pasta: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il, add pasta, and cook until al dente (8-10 minutes). Reserve ½ cup of pasta water before draining.
  2. Sear the Steak: Season steak with salt and pepper.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ium-high heat and sear steak for 3-4 minutes on each side. Let it rest before slicing.
  3. Sauté the Garlic: In the same skillet, melt butter over medium-low heat. Add minced garlic and sauté for 1 minute until fragrant.
  4. Build the Sauce: Add Italian seasoning and red pepper flakes to the skillet, pour in beef broth, and scrape up browned bits. Simmer for 2-3 minutes.
  5. Create the Creamy Base: Reduce heat to low, stir in heavy cream and Parmesan cheese until melted and thickened. Adjust consistency with reserved pasta water if needed.
  6. Combine Pasta and Steak: Fold in cooked pasta and sliced steak, ensuring everything is coated with the sauce.
  7. Garnish and Serve: Transfer to serving bowls and garnish with freshly chopped parsley. Serve hot.

Notes

For optimal results, let steak reach room temperature before cooking, and always salt pasta water well for enhanced flavor.
